Frontier peace officer. Hindman was a deputy sheriff of Lincoln County, NM under Sheriff William Brady. Hindman and Brady were ambushed and killed on the streets of Lincoln by Billy the Kid and members of his gang. They were both buried on Brady's ranch east of Lincoln. For location of the grave, see the entry for William Brady. Hindman's headstone reads: "To the memory of George Hindman, Dep.S. killed April 1, 1878." Deputy Sheriff Hindman's name is found at Panel 13, W-3 on the National Law Enforcement Officers Memorial in Washington, DC.
